What “No KYC” Actually Means at a Casino
No KYC casinos let you register, deposit, and start playing without uploading identity documents up front. That’s the core promise. But it’s not a free pass to anonymity forever. Most operators still require a quick ID check if you hit a withdrawal limit, trigger anti-money laundering protocols, or make a suspiciously large transaction. The phrase “no KYC” is really about the timing of verification, not its total absence. The best operators are transparent about when that step kicks in.

The Real Trade-Offs You Need to Know
No KYC isn’t without its wrinkles. Because these casinos operate outside the UK Gambling Commission’s jurisdiction – typically under a Curaçao licence – you don’t get the same consumer protection you’d expect from a UKGC-regulated site. Dispute resolution is different, and responsible gambling tools are voluntary, not mandatory. That doesn’t mean they’re unsafe. It means you have to do your own homework. Look for:
- A recognised international gambling licence (Curaçao eGaming is the most common)
- SSL encryption and secure payment processing
- Clear, upfront terms on withdrawal limits and verification triggers
- Positive player feedback on withdrawal speed and support quality
- Optional deposit limits and self-exclusion tools if you want them
